Apple's Superior Brand Strategy Leads to Strong Results
April 24, 2008
Apple's 2Q Results Beat Wall Street Views | biz.yahoo.com
Apple once again delivered very strong results in the face of hesitant consumers under recessionary pressures.Total revenue growth for the latest quarter was +36% led by the Mac brand in personal computers at +51%.The MP3 segment led by the I Pod brand delivered growth of +1% while the I-Phone sold 1.7 mm units. So how is Apple able to deliver consistent sales and profit growth in tough recessionary times with premium pricing while many of its competitors deliver poor results.In a phrase --it's their superior branding strategy.

Commodity Hedging-The Double Edged Sword
March 31, 2008
Against the Grain: Food Firms Hedge Costs | online.wsj.com
With ever rising commodity costs food companies that have hedged their key commodity purchases with forward buying have done quite well over the last year.Several key manufacturers have announced that they have hedged their raw materials by forward buying 60-70% of their 2008 needs.Lost in the discussion has been the potential for commodity prices to go down in the latter half of 2008.
